.elementor-481 .elementor-element.elementor-element-a90539a:not(.elementor-motion-effects-element-type-background), .elementor-481 .elementor-element.elementor-element-a90539a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#4D5F55;background-image:url("https://oleificiolafarciola.italiainweb.dev/wp-content/uploads/2023/09/detail-of-olive-tree-2022-12-17-04-11-07-utc-1-scaled.jpg");background-position:bottom left;background-size:cover;}.elementor-481 .elementor-element.elementor-element-a90539a > .elementor-background-overlay{background-color:transparent;background-image:linear-gradient(182deg, #00000080 100%, #02020200 57%);opacity:0.89;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-481 .elementor-element.elementor-element-a90539a > .elementor-container{max-width:1320px;}.elementor-481 .elementor-element.elementor-element-a90539a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:182px 0px 140px 0px;}.elementor-481 .elementor-element.elementor-element-36f9d87 > .elementor-element-populated{margin:0px 15px 0px 15px;--e-column-margin-right:15px;--e-column-margin-left:15px;padding:0px 0px 0px 0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-481 .elementor-element.elementor-element-8d0db22{text-align:center;}.elementor-481 .elementor-element.elementor-element-8d0db22 .elementor-heading-title{font-family:"Karla", Sans-serif;font-size:22px;font-weight:600;text-transform:uppercase;letter-spacing:7.7px;text-shadow:0px 0px 12px rgba(0,0,0,0.3);color:#FFFFFF;}.elementor-481 .elementor-element.elementor-element-c776dcf{text-align:center;}.elementor-481 .elementor-element.elementor-element-c776dcf .elementor-heading-title{font-family:"Inter", Sans-serif;font-size:60px;font-weight:700;text-transform:uppercase;font-style:normal;letter-spacing:8.4px;-webkit-text-stroke-color:#000;stroke:#000;text-shadow:0px 0px 10px rgba(0,0,0,0.3);color:#FFFFFF;}.elementor-481 .elementor-element.elementor-element-ad650f8:not(.elementor-motion-effects-element-type-background), .elementor-481 .elementor-element.elementor-element-ad650f8 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:linear-gradient(90deg, #DDDDDD78 41%, #FFFFFF 41%);}.elementor-481 .elementor-element.elementor-element-ad650f8{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:50px;margin-bottom:50px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-ad650f8 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-481 .elementor-element.elementor-element-54d6143 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-0aa777e > .elementor-container{max-width:1600px;}.elementor-481 .elementor-element.elementor-element-0aa777e{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-ca415b2 > .elementor-element-populated{border-style:solid;border-width:0px 1px 0px 0px;}.elementor-481 .elementor-element.elementor-element-61d7034{--spacer-size:68px;}.elementor-481 .elementor-element.elementor-element-6c885b8 > .elementor-element-populated{margin:55px 0px 0px 35px;--e-column-margin-right:0px;--e-column-margin-left:35px;padding:0px 0px 0px 0px;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-481 .elementor-element.elementor-element-6eded2c{text-align:justify;font-family:"Karla", Sans-serif;font-size:23px;font-weight:500;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-6f0996d > .elementor-widget-container{margin:0px 0px 8px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-6f0996d .elementor-heading-title{font-family:"Karla", Sans-serif;font-size:17px;font-weight:400;text-transform:uppercase;color:#4D5F55;}.elementor-481 .elementor-element.elementor-element-af65df5{width:var( --container-widget-width, 9.901% );max-width:9.901%;--container-widget-width:9.901%;--container-widget-flex-grow:0;font-family:"DM Sans", Sans-serif;font-size:105px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-af65df5 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-338231e{width:var( --container-widget-width, 73.321% );max-width:73.321%;--container-widget-width:73.321%;--container-widget-flex-grow:0;font-family:"DM Sans", Sans-serif;font-size:61px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-b7dad45{margin-top:56px;margin-bottom:14px;padding:0px 0px 0px 70px;}.elementor-481 .elementor-element.elementor-element-6e54bdd >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 23px 0px 0px;}.elementor-481 .elementor-element.elementor-element-0eeaeba{width:100%;max-width:100%;font-family:"DM Sans", Sans-serif;font-size:48px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-0eeaeba > .elementor-widget-container{margin:0px 16px 0px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-4865465{text-align:justify;font-family:"Karla", Sans-serif;font-weight:500;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-611e424 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 23px 0px 0px;}.elementor-481 .elementor-element.elementor-element-72509ab{width:100%;max-width:100%;font-family:"DM Sans", Sans-serif;font-size:48px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-72509ab > .elementor-widget-container{margin:0px 16px 0px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-3c29545{text-align:justify;font-family:"Karla", Sans-serif;font-weight:500;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-0257ba9{margin-top:14px;margin-bottom:14px;padding:0px 0px 0px 70px;}.elementor-481 .elementor-element.elementor-element-6b2d2ea >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 23px 0px 0px;}.elementor-481 .elementor-element.elementor-element-6d126c0{width:100%;max-width:100%;font-family:"DM Sans", Sans-serif;font-size:48px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-6d126c0 > .elementor-widget-container{margin:0px 16px 0px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-2082f64{text-align:justify;font-family:"Karla", Sans-serif;font-weight:500;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-6a00784 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 23px 0px 0px;}.elementor-481 .elementor-element.elementor-element-c3d3c11{width:100%;max-width:100%;font-family:"DM Sans", Sans-serif;font-size:48px;font-weight:400;text-transform:none;line-height:38px;color:#1D1D1D;}.elementor-481 .elementor-element.elementor-element-c3d3c11 > .elementor-widget-container{margin:0px 16px 0px 0px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-aa789a0{text-align:justify;font-family:"Karla", Sans-serif;font-weight:500;color:#1D1D1D;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-481 .elementor-element.elementor-element-ca415b2{width:7.018%;}.elementor-481 .elementor-element.elementor-element-6c885b8{width:92.982%;}.elementor-481 .elementor-element.elementor-element-6e54bdd{width:47.075%;}.elementor-481 .elementor-element.elementor-element-611e424{width:52.861%;}.elementor-481 .elementor-element.elementor-element-6b2d2ea{width:47.139%;}.elementor-481 .elementor-element.elementor-element-6a00784{width:52.861%;}}@media(max-width:1024px){.elementor-481 .elementor-element.elementor-element-a90539a{padding:130px 0px 80px 0px;}.elementor-481 .elementor-element.elementor-element-36f9d87 > .elementor-element-populated{margin:0em 1em 0em 1em;--e-column-margin-right:1em;--e-column-margin-left:1em;}.elementor-481 .elementor-element.elementor-element-ad650f8{margin-top:50px;margin-bottom:0px;}}@media(max-width:767px){.elementor-481 .elementor-element.elementor-element-a90539a:not(.elementor-motion-effects-element-type-background), .elementor-481 .elementor-element.elementor-element-a90539a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:bottom center;}.elementor-481 .elementor-element.elementor-element-a90539a{padding:251px 1px 22px 1px;}.elementor-481 .elementor-element.elementor-element-8d0db22 > .elementor-widget-container{margin:38px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-c776dcf .elementor-heading-title{font-size:43px;letter-spacing:1.8px;}.elementor-481 .elementor-element.elementor-element-ad650f8{margin-top:20px;margin-bottom:0px;padding:0px 20px 0px 0px;}.elementor-481 .elementor-element.elementor-element-54d6143 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0% 0% 0% 2%;}.elementor-481 .elementor-element.elementor-element-61d7034{width:var( --container-widget-width, 126.425px );max-width:126.425px;--container-widget-width:126.425px;--container-widget-flex-grow:0;}.elementor-481 .elementor-element.elementor-element-6c885b8 > .elementor-element-populated{margin:20px 0px 0px 20px;--e-column-margin-right:0px;--e-column-margin-left:20px;padding: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-6eded2c{text-align:center;}.elementor-481 .elementor-element.elementor-element-af65df5 > .elementor-widget-container{margin:-13px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-af65df5{font-size:35px;line-height:0.9em;}.elementor-481 .elementor-element.elementor-element-338231e{width:var( --container-widget-width, 250.562px );max-width:250.562px;--container-widget-width:250.562px;--container-widget-flex-grow:0;font-size:28px;line-height:0.9em;}.elementor-481 .elementor-element.elementor-element-338231e > .elementor-widget-container{margin:-13px 0px 0px 9px;}.elementor-481 .elementor-element.elementor-element-b7dad45{margin-top:50px;margin-bottom:0px;padding:0px 0px 30px 20px;}.elementor-481 .elementor-element.elementor-element-0eeaeba >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-0eeaeba{font-size:35px;line-height:0.9em;}.elementor-481 .elementor-element.elementor-element-72509ab >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-72509ab{font-size:35px;line-height:0.9em;}.elementor-481 .elementor-element.elementor-element-0257ba9{margin-top:0px;margin-bottom:0px;padding:0px 0px 30px 20px;}.elementor-481 .elementor-element.elementor-element-6d126c0 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-6d126c0{font-size:35px;line-height:0.9em;}.elementor-481 .elementor-element.elementor-element-c3d3c11 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-481 .elementor-element.elementor-element-c3d3c11{font-size:35px;line-height:0.9em;}}